Malaysia Fund Award Winners Emerged

Affin Hwang’s two funds emerged as winners of Morningstar Asia Ltd’s 2018 Malaysia Fund Awards on Tuesday.

Affin Hwang Select Asia (ex-Japan) Opportunity won the Best Asia-Pacific Equity Fund award and Affin Hwang Select Opportunity was adjudged the Best Malaysia Large-Cap Equity Fund.

Libra ASnitaBond Fund emerged the winner in the Best Malaysia Bond (Syariah) Fund category while the Libra BondExtra Fund took the top spot in the Best Malaysia Bond Fund category.

PMB Shariah Premier Fund won the Best Malaysia Large-Cap Equity (Syariah) Fund.

The CEO for Morningstar in Asia Nick Cheung said that over the years, Morningstar has earned trust from investors for its in-depth, unbiased, and independent analyses that help them make informed investment decisions.

“It’s our honour to recognise outstanding achievement in investment management again this year through the Morningstar awards,” he said.

Morningstar’s managing director of research strategy for Asia Pacific Anthony Serhan said all of the winners delivered strong three- and five-year returns after adjusting for risk, in addition to outperformance of their peers during the last 12 months.

“These funds have demonstrated that they have the ability to earn strong returns over the long term without undue risk. We believe that taking a patient, long-term view to investing will ultimately help investors reach their financial goals,” he said.

The Securities Commission’s executive director, market & corporate supervision, Kamarudin Hashim said in his keynote address that the industry’s ability to continue to grow over the years – including periods of challenging market conditions – was mainly due to to its well-accepted long-term investing proposition as well as continued investors’ trust and confidence in the Malaysian capital markets.

“To maintain the trust and confidence in our markets, the SC remains focused on continuing with our efforts to ensure sound and stable markets through effective governance and good conduct of capital market participants,” he said.

“And to enable our markets to remain competitive and attractive, we will continue with our developmental agenda that are aimed at, among others, providing investors with the widest market access and investment options possible to grow their wealth and savings.”

The annual Morningstar Malaysia Fund Awards are designed to help investors identify the funds that added the most value for investors within the context of their relevant peer group in 2017 and over longer time periods.

Morningstar selects the winners using a quantitative methodology with a qualitative overlay that considers the one-, three-, and five-year performance history of all eligible funds, and adjusts returns for risk using Morningstar Risk, a measure that imposes a higher penalty for downside variation in a fund’s return than it does for upside volatility.
